可通过四种方法阻止Windows 11自动发送崩溃日志:一、禁用Windows错误报告服务;二、修改注册表禁用上报;三、使用组策略禁用诊断与错误报告;四、在隐私设置中限制诊断数据范围。

如果您在使用 Windows 11 时希望阻止系统自动发送崩溃日志、错误详情及附加诊断信息,则可能是由于默认启用的 Windows 错误报告与遥测机制正在持续上传数据。以下是停止发送诊断数据并关闭错误报告的多种独立有效方法:
一、通过服务管理器禁用 Windows 错误报告服务
该方法直接终止 Windows Error Reporting Service(WerSvc)的运行与自启能力,切断所有后台错误采集、打包与网络上传行为,适用于所有 Windows 11 版本(含家庭版),操作安全且可逆。
1、按下 Win + R 组合键打开“运行”窗口。
2、输入 services.msc 并按回车,启动服务管理界面。
3、在服务列表中找到“Windows 错误报告服务”(部分系统显示为 Windows Error Reporting Service 或 Problem Reports and Solutions)。
4、右键点击该项,选择“属性”。
5、在“常规”选项卡中,将“启动类型”下拉菜单设置为禁用。
6、若当前“服务状态”显示为“正在运行”,请先点击停止按钮终止实例。
7、点击“应用”,再点击“确定”保存更改。
二、通过注册表编辑器全面禁用错误上报行为
该方法从系统底层写入双重禁用标记,分别作用于当前用户与系统全局层面,强制屏蔽前台弹窗、内存转储上传、诊断数据收集及所有错误报告通道,家庭版用户无需组策略即可完成,效果彻底稳定。
1、按下 Win + R 打开“运行”窗口,输入 regedit 并按回车,以管理员权限启动注册表编辑器。
2、导航至路径:HKEY_CURRENT_USER\Software\Policies\Microsoft\Windows\Windows Error Reporting。
3、在右侧空白处右键 → “新建” → “DWORD (32 位) 值”,命名为 Disabled。
4、双击该值,将“数值数据”设为 1,基数选“十进制”,点击“确定”。
5、再导航至路径:H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\PCHealth\ErrorReporting。
6、在右侧空白处新建 DWORD (32 位) 值,命名为 DoReport,数值数据设为 0。
7、继续导航至:H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\Windows Error Reporting,同样新建 DWORD 值 Disabled 并设为 1。
8、关闭注册表编辑器,重启计算机使全部注册表项生效。
三、通过本地组策略编辑器禁用错误报告与诊断数据
该方法利用策略引擎统一管控系统级诊断行为,不仅停用 WerSvc,还可覆盖数据收集范围、禁用错误报告 UI 弹窗,并阻止增强型诊断数据(如浏览记录、应用使用行为)外传,适用于 Windows 11 专业版、企业版及教育版。
1、按下 Win + R 打开“运行”窗口,输入 gpedit.msc 并按回车,启动本地组策略编辑器。
2、依次展开路径:计算机配置 → 管理模板 → Windows 组件 → 数据收集和预览版本。
3、双击右侧的禁止发送诊断数据策略项。
4、勾选“已启用”,点击“应用”后选择“确定”。
5、返回上一级路径,进入计算机配置 → 管理模板 → Windows 组件 → Windows 错误报告。
6、双击打开禁用 Windows 错误报告,同样勾选“已启用”并确认。
7、关闭组策略编辑器,重启计算机使策略完全加载。
四、通过系统隐私设置限制可选诊断数据范围
该方式不终止错误报告服务本身,而是收缩其向微软发送的数据粒度,仅保留基本崩溃摘要,剔除浏览历史、应用交互、设备性能指标等敏感上下文,属于轻量级、非侵入式优化操作,不影响系统稳定性或错误日志本地保存功能。
1、打开“设置” → “隐私和安全性” → “诊断和反馈”。
2、将“诊断数据”选项设置为必要诊断数据(而非“可选诊断数据”)。
3、向下滚动,关闭问题详细信息开关,防止上传应用名称、页面路径、操作序列等上下文。
4、关闭改进 Ink 和书写识别及改进语音识别两项关联遥测功能。
5、在“其他设置”区域,点击“删除诊断数据”,清除已缓存的本地诊断记录。










